Driver fights for life after three-vehicle collision near Stamford

Thursday, 11.40am: A driver was left fighting for his life after a horror smash involving three vehicles yesterday (Wednesday) afternoon on a slip road from the A1 near Stamford.

The collision left a man in his 40s unconscious in his Subaru which rolled onto its roof on the slip road from the A1 southbound onto the A43 at Stamford at about 1pm.

A specialist spinal board was used to free the man, who was flown to University Hospitals Coventry and Warwick.

Paramedic Sarah Norman said: “The car had rolled and was upside down in the verge with significant damage. The driver was suspended upside down in the front seat by his seatbelt but had been extricated just as we arrived.

“We gave the patient a top-to-toe assessment. He remained unconscious throughout but had a likely fractured shoulder, leg and possible internal injuries.”

Police are now investigating the incident and appealing for witnesses who might have seen a silver Ford Mondeo, a blue/grey Subaru Forester or a white Volkswagen van to contact 101.

Another patient was taken to Peterborough City Hospital.
